Myth

Smart locks are far easier for criminals to hack than traditional deadbolts.

Fact

Reputable smart locks use strong encryption protocols, and most break-ins still exploit physical weaknesses — not digital ones.

The image of a hacker remotely popping your front door open makes for dramatic headlines, but it doesn't reflect how most home intrusions actually happen. Research consistently shows that the majority of burglars enter through unlocked doors, windows, or by forcing standard physical locks — not by exploiting Bluetooth or Wi-Fi protocols.

Well-designed smart locks use AES-128 or AES-256 encryption — the same standards used in banking. A far more practical risk is choosing a lock from a manufacturer with a poor security track record, or setting a weak PIN code. Evaluate the brand's update history and opt for locks that receive regular firmware patches.

Myth

Security cameras will deter any burglar from targeting your home.

Fact

Cameras deter opportunistic criminals effectively, but determined offenders may not be discouraged by visible hardware alone.

Visible cameras do influence behavior — criminology studies have found that opportunistic property crimes decrease when surveillance equipment is obvious. However, cameras are not a universal shield. A motivated burglar, or one under the influence of substances, may act regardless of whether a camera is present.

Cameras work best as part of a layered approach: good exterior lighting, timely alerts to your phone, and monitored systems together create more friction than any single device. Footage also has genuine value after the fact — both for insurance claims and law enforcement — even when it doesn't prevent the event.

Myth

If your home Wi-Fi is password-protected, your smart devices are fully secure.

Fact

Wi-Fi password protection is a baseline, not a complete shield — network segmentation and device-level security matter too.

A strong Wi-Fi password keeps casual outsiders off your network, but it doesn't isolate your smart devices from each other or from other connected devices like laptops and phones. If one device on your network is compromised, others can potentially be reached from it.

A practical step is setting up a separate guest network specifically for smart home devices — most modern routers support this. This way, your security cameras or smart speakers can't interact with your laptop or financial data, even if one device has a vulnerability. Myth

Cloud-stored camera footage is always accessible and completely private.

Fact

Cloud storage depends on your internet connection and the provider's infrastructure, and privacy policies vary significantly between services.

Many homeowners assume cloud-stored footage is automatically private and always available. In reality, if your internet goes down — or the provider's servers experience an outage — remote access to live or recorded footage may be interrupted. Some services also retain footage on their servers for a period, and their data policies may allow sharing with third parties or law enforcement under certain conditions.

Before choosing a cloud-based camera system, review the provider's privacy policy carefully, especially data retention periods and third-party sharing terms. Local storage options, such as cameras with onboard SD cards or a local network video recorder, give you more control at the cost of some convenience.

Myth

Smart home devices are constantly being targeted by sophisticated hackers.

Fact

Most real-world compromises of smart home devices result from basic security lapses, not advanced attacks.

Sophisticated zero-day exploits targeting consumer smart home hardware exist, but they are rare. The far more common scenario is automated bots scanning the internet for devices still using factory-default usernames and passwords — a problem solved simply by changing credentials during setup.

Weak Passwords Are the Real Vulnerability

Across smart home devices, security researchers consistently find that weak or reused passwords — not sophisticated exploits — are the most common entry point for unauthorized access. Using a unique, strong password for every device and your router is the single highest-impact step most homeowners can take. A password manager makes this practical without requiring memorization.

Start with the fundamentals: change default credentials on every device, keep firmware updated, and use your router's guest network for smart home hardware. From there, think about your actual risk profile — your neighborhood, your home's layout, and what you'd most want to protect — rather than reacting to alarming headlines.

Don't Skip Firmware Updates

Manufacturers regularly release firmware patches to close known security vulnerabilities in smart home devices. Leaving devices unpatched for months is one of the most common ways home networks become exposed. Check your device app or manufacturer's website for update instructions, and enable automatic updates where the option exists.

~60%

Break-ins via unlocked or unforced entry points

U.S. Department of Justice data consistently shows the majority of residential burglaries involve no forced entry at all.

16%

Reduction in property crime near visible cameras

A peer-reviewed meta-analysis published in the Journal of Quantitative Criminology found CCTV reduced nearby property crime by roughly 16% on average.
